Implementation Framework: 4-Phase Approach
Phase 1: Assessment & Planning (Week 1-2)
- Productivity Audit: Survey teams to identify top time-wasters and automation opportunities
- Tool Inventory: Map existing software stack and integration points
- Success Metrics: Define KPIs (time saved, error reduction, employee satisfaction)
- Pilot Selection: Choose 1-2 high-impact, low-risk workflows for initial automation
Phase 2: Pilot Deployment (Week 3-5)
- Workflow Design: Build and test automation logic with real data scenarios
- Team Training: Train pilot users on new workflows and change management
- Monitoring Setup: Configure analytics to track performance and adoption
- Feedback Loop: Gather user feedback and iterate on automation design
Phase 3: Scale & Optimize (Week 6-10)
- Expand Automation: Roll out successful pilots to additional teams and workflows
- Integration Deepening: Connect more tools and data sources for end-to-end automation
- Advanced Features: Implement AI-powered suggestions, predictions, and optimizations
- ROI Tracking: Measure and report productivity gains against baseline metrics
Phase 4: Continuous Improvement (Ongoing)
- Monthly Reviews: Analyze automation performance and identify new opportunities
- Quarterly Upgrades: Incorporate new Qwin AI features and capabilities
- Annual Strategy: Align automation roadmap with business growth objectives
- Employee Development: Train teams on advanced automation techniques and best practices

Initial resistance is common but typically resolves within 2-3 weeks as employees experience reduced busywork. Key success factors: transparent communication, involving teams in automation design, and emphasizing AI as a tool to eliminate drudgery—not replace people. [[25]]
Track these metrics: hours saved on automated tasks, error reduction rates, project cycle time, employee satisfaction scores, and revenue per employee. Most companies calculate ROI using: [(Time Saved × Hourly Rate) - Automation Cost] / Automation Cost. See Qwin AI lead generation automation system tutorial for ROI calculation templates. [[25]]
